Bug 51483 - lynx некорректно отображает надписи на русском на экране настроек
Summary: lynx некорректно отображает надписи на русском на экране настроек
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: lynx (show other bugs)
Version: unstable
Hardware: x86_64 Linux
: P5 enhancement
Assignee: Alexei Takaseev
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2024-09-16 06:11 MSK by dfpl
Modified: 2025-03-24 17:16 MSK (History)
3 users (show)

See Also:


Attachments
(O)ptions (149.38 KB, image/png)
2024-09-16 06:11 MSK, dfpl
no flags Details

Note You need to log in before you can comment on or make changes to this bug.
Description dfpl 2024-09-16 06:11:38 MSK
Created attachment 16852 [details]
(O)ptions

Решил проверить, как дела с lynx в 2024 году.
Некорректное отображение кириллицы на экране (O)ptions и на экране (P)rint.
Прикладываю скриншот для страницы Options.
Comment 1 dfpl 2024-09-16 06:29:05 MSK
Одно из решений - это дефолтное значение следующей настройки:
Use locale-based character set(!): ON
Тогда и сайты в UTF-8 нормально отображает, и страницу (O)ptions корректно выводит.
Comment 2 Constantin Sunzow 2024-12-02 09:04:54 MSK
Для решения проблемы нужно выставить кодировку utf-8 в файле конфигурации.

В системном файле на этапе сборки пакета:
https://git.altlinux.org/gears/l/lynx.git?p=lynx.git;a=blob;f=lynx2/lynx.cfg;h=10fc6b04088477cf560102f2a50b35b3138eb0c9;hb=d49290c6fe75f11b82c5ca2233c4eb5d9b5fb46e#l454

В пользовательском файле в домашней директории:
> INCLUDE:/etc/lynx.cfg
> CHARACTER_SET:utf-8

Есть возможность поместить файл конфигурации в директорию .config
Добавьте в конфигурацию вашей shell следующее:
> export LYNX_CFG="$HOME/.config/lynx/cfg"
Comment 3 Repository Robot 2025-03-24 17:16:13 MSK
lynx-2.9.2-alt2.rel.0 -> sisyphus:

 Fri Mar 21 2025 Constantin Sunzow <protvin@altlinux> 2.9.2-alt2.rel.0
 - Use unicode by default in lynx.cfg (ALT 51483).